Whats an alias email address and what does address mapping means?
Alias email address is an email address that does not have a real user behind it. When a mail is sent to an alias email address, it will be forwarded to another real email address. Address mappings are similar to aliases, but are more suited to a system that handles multiple email domains. They can be used to redirect mail for an entire domain to one address.
